ТАКСОНОМИЯ УЧЕБНЫХ ЗАДАЧ ДЛЯ ЭЛЕКТИВНОГО КУРСА «ПРОГРАММИРОВАНИЕ В ЗАДАЧАХ ГИА ПО ИНФОРМАТИКЕ»
Языки программирования развивались на протяжении всего ХХ века и развивались с разной скоростью по мере того как появлялись новые возможности компьютеров, для которых приходилось разрабатывать более простые языки программирования и более эффективные. В нашей стране имеется длительный опыт обучения школьников программированию. Однако основам программирования обучались, как правило, одаренные школьники.
Наиболее актуальными проблемами обучения школьников программированию как раньше, так и в настоящее время являются: а) доступность обучения программированию для всех школьников; б) тесная связь программирования как предмета с другими школьными предметами; в) разработка системы учебных заданий, которая обеспечивала бы как глубокое усвоение основных понятий программирования, так и развитие общих интеллектуальных умений, связанных с применением ЭВМ.
Анализ заданий государственной итоговой аттестации (ГИА) по информатике показал, что задания по программированию обязательно входят в данные контрольно-измерительные материалы, их количество увеличивается, и они остаются самыми сложными для учащихся.
В связи с этим для учащихся, желающих систематизировать и углубить свои знания по программированию, подготовиться в ГИА по информатике предлагается элективный курс «Программирование в задачах ГИА по информатике». Данный элективный курс – это своеобразное дополнение базового курса информатики, который может обеспечить повышенный уровень изучения информатики, формирование определенных компетенций.
|
|
Задачи курса:
- Освоение всевозможных методов решения задач, реализуемых на языке Паскаль и ЛОГО-ЧЕРЕПАШКА.
- Углубление знаний, умений и навыков решения задач по программированию и алгоритмизации.
- Формирование навыков программирования.
- Развитие навыков анализа условия задачи, поиска оптимального решения.
- Развитие алгоритмического мышления учащихся.
- Развитие навыков логического мышления.
Контрольно-измерительные материалы ГИА по информатике проверяют знание основ логики, алгоритмизации, языков ЛОГО-ЧЕРЕПАШКА, Бейсик и Паскаль, офисных пакетов программ, а также умения проводить анализ правильности алгоритмов и программ на языках ЛОГО-ЧЕРЕПАШКА, Бейсик и Паскаль. Это определило содержание элективного курса, который состоит из 20 занятий. Форма проведения занятий – урок с элементами дистанционного сопровождения. Методика проведения занятий: изучение или повторение теоретического материала, закрепление материала при помощи практических задач разного типа и уровня сложности. Проверка усвоенного материала - решение задач из ГИА.
|
|
Содержание элективного курса:
Занятие 1-3. Структура программы на языке ЛОГО-ЧЕРЕПАШКА. Алфавит языка. Основные системы команд исполнителя.
Занятие 4-6. Структура программы на языке Паскаль. Алфавит языка. Типы данных: целый и вещественный, логический и символьный. Константы. Переменные. Организация ввода-вывода. Оператор присваивания. Арифметические выражения.
Занятие 7-9. Организация ветвлений в программах. Условный оператор. Оператор безусловного перехода.
Занятие 10-11. Оператор выбора case.
Занятие 12-14. Программирование циклических алгоритмов, виды циклов. Операторы организации циклов. Вложенные циклы.
Занятие 15-17. Процедуры. Функции. Рекурсии. Процедуры и функции пользователя.
Занятие 18-20. Одномерные массивы: описание и задание элементов, действия над ними. Поиск, замена в одномерном массиве.
Особенность элективного курса состоит в том, что используются разноуровневые задачи, систематизированные при помощи таксономии Д. Толлингеровой.
Для упрощения технологии проектирования учебно-познавательных действий посредством выявления операционного состава учебных задач Д. Толлингерова вводит таксономию из пяти классификационных групп, согласно их познавательным характеристикам.
|
|
Первая группа - задачи, требующие восприятия и воспроизведения знаний.
Вторая группа - простые мыслительные действия (описание и систематизация фактов),
Третья группа - задачи на мыслительные операции (аргументация, объяснение),
Четвертая группа - задачи, предполагающие порождение определенных речевых высказываний для выражения продуктивного мыслительного акта (реферат, сочинение, оригинальный научный текст),
Пятая группа - задачи на продуктивное и творческое мышление (решение проблем).
Внутри каждой группы выделены подгруппы задач, которые нумеруются и образуют тем самым пространственную, топологическую характеристику полного набора задач.
Для того чтобы воспользоваться этой таксономией с целью проектирования учебных задач, нужно выполнить особую технологическую процедуру - таксацию. Она предполагает выбор задач из всех пяти групп на основании определения уровня требований учебной задачи к операционному составу познавательной деятельности учащихся.
Рассмотренная таксономия может быть продуктивно использована для типологии учебных задач при обучении информатике и в частности, при проектировании элективного курса по программированию учащихся 7-9 классов
|
|
Рассмотрим задачи, выбранные с помощью таксономии, для 2 занятия по теме: ЛОГО- Черепашка.
1 тип учебной задачи по Д. Толлингеровой - задача, предполагающая воспроизведение знаний. Формулировка общей учебной задачи: нарисовать результат выполнения определенной последовательности команд. Задание: нарисовать в тетради результат выполнения следующих последовательностей команд, обозначив схематически на чертеже начальное и конечное положение черепашки: А) FD30 RT30 FD60 Б) FD40 LT90 FD40 LT90 FD40
2 тип учебной задачи по Д. Толлингеровой - задача, предполагающая простые мыслительные операции. Формулировка общей учебной задачи: нарисовать на экране конкретные объекты. Задание: нарисовать на экране два квадрата – большой и маленький.
3 тип учебной задачи по Д. Толлингеровой - задачи, предполагающие сложные мыслительные операции. Формулировка общей учебной задачи: написать процедуру рисования фигур с определенным свойством. Задание: написать процедуру рисования правильного N-угольника со стороной А. выполнить ее для N=6,8,9,10,12,36.
4 тип учебной задачи по Д. Толлингеровой - задачи, предполагающие обобщение знаний и сочинение. Формулировка общей учебной задачи: произвести обзор необходимых процедур для рисования основных геометрических объектов. Задание: Составить таблицу основных процедур рисования в ЛОГО.
5 тип учебной задачи по Д. Толлингеровой - задачи, предполагающие продуктивное мышление. Формулировка общей учебной задачи: написать программу рисования разных объектов. Задание: написать программу рисования на экране шахматной доски.
Для достижения цели элективного курса в практическую часть включаются задачи всех типов.
ЛИТЕРАТУРА
1. Информатика. Задачник - практикум в 2т. / Под ред. И.Г. Семакина, Е.К. Хеннера: Том 1. – М.: Бином. Лаборатория Знаний, 2004.
2. Информатика и информационно-коммуникационные технологии. Базовый курс: Учебник для 9 класса / И.Г. Семакин, Л.А. Залогова, С.В. Русаков, Л.В. Шестакова. – М.: БИНОМ. Лаборатория знаний, 2005. – 371 с.: ил.
3. Ляудис В.Я. Методика преподавания психологии: Учебное пособие. 3-е изд., испр. и доп. -- М.: Изд-во УРАО, 2000. - 128 с.
Т.Р. Касимова,
ФГБОУ ВПО «ГГПИ им. В.Г. Короленко» (г. Глазов)
Дата добавления: 2021-07-19; просмотров: 126; Мы поможем в написании вашей работы! |
Мы поможем в написании ваших работ!